The University of Washington (UW) is a public research university located in Seattle, Washington. It is one of the oldest universities in the United States and is considered one of the top universities in the world. UW offers over 500 undergraduate and graduate degree programs, including professional and doctoral programs. The university consists of 16 schools and colleges, including the College of Arts and Sciences, the School of Medicine, the School of Dentistry, and the School of Law. The university also offers a wide range of departments, including the Department of Biology, the Department of Computer Science, and the Department of Economics. The university has a dedicated International Student Services office that assists international students with their application process and provides support services. UW also provides a variety of housing options for international students, including on-campus residence halls and off-campus apartments.

The cost of attending UW varies depending on the program and the student's financial situation. Tuition and fees for undergraduate programs range from $13,000 to $25,000 per year, while tuition and fees for graduate programs range from $20,000 to $45,000 per year. The university also offers a variety of scholarships and grants to help students finance their education.
